I first visited Tokyo nearly 10 years ago and was swept away by its futuristic society steeped in ancient culture. The beautiful mix of new and old still entrance me today. We filmed for 2 weeks to capture that stark beauty in HD. As we visited during the New Year, we were lucky to attend the “dezuiri” sumo ring-entering ceremony, which you’ll see in the opening shot. We also captured “yumi hajime” (first archery practice of the year) as well as “hatsumode” (first shrine visit of the year) at Asakusa.

On the technical side, we shot with a Canon 5D Mark II and Sony A65. The 5D was mounted on a Glidecam HD-2000 with the Nikon 24mm f/1.4G lens for the flying shots. The Sony A65 was shot with the Zeiss 24mm f/2 and Zeiss 85mm f/1.4 lenses.
